About furan-2-yl(1H-indol-3-yl)methanone

furan-2-yl(1H-indol-3-yl)methanone (PubChem CID 958611) has the molecular formula C13H9NO2 and a molecular weight of 211.22 g/mol. Its IUPAC name is furan-2-yl(1H-indol-3-yl)methanone.
